Abstract Today, most construction projects have been higher, bigger, and more complicated gradually. So the domestic construction companies have been trying to understand overall construction process and relationships between activities, and adopted various management techniques and tools in order to perform a systematic and effective scheduling. However numerous problems have been occurred on the practical applications because most existing scheduling softwares adapt ADM and PDM techniques. One of them, PDM, is so uneffective because it represents the overlapping relationships between two consecutive activities only by the combinations of start and finish points between two activities. In order to supplement the demerit of PDM, Beeline Diagramming Method(BDM) is proposed as a new networking technique, it can represent two-way multiple overlapping relationships between two activities directly. However there are occurring a loop phenomenon on applying two-way multiple overlapping relationships. This research proposes and verifies the schedule computation method of two-way multiple overlapping relationships on the BDM network.
